1. PM Modi to inaugurate national Aadi Mahotsav on Feb 16 in New Delhi

Aadi Mahotsav Prime Minister Narendra Modi will inaugurate  the national Aadi Mahotsav on 16th February, 2023 at Major Dhyan Chand National Stadium, New Delhi. 

An overview of the news

  • This 15-day festival is being organised at the Major Dhyan Chand National Stadium in New Delhi.

  • This was announced at a media briefing by the Union Minister of Tribal Affairs, Arjun Munda in New Delhi. 

  • The Ministry of Tribal Affairs is making all out efforts to ensure full participation of tribal communities in realising the vision of Atmanirbhar Bharat.

  • The Minister said that TRIFED is working with top designers to ensure quality and contemporary design in tribal products as well as to retain their originality.

Theme of Aadi Mahotsav 2023

  • The Theme of the event “A Celebration of the Spirit of Tribal Crafts, Culture, Cuisine and Commerce”. 

  • The theme represents the basic ethos of tribal life. 

Festival Highlights

  • The festival will feature exhibition-cum-sale of tribal handicrafts, handlooms, paintings, jewellery, cane and bamboo, pottery, food and natural products, tribal cuisine and more to showcase it through 200 stalls.

  • One thousand tribal artisans and artists from 28 states and union territories will participate in the festival.

About Aadi Mahotsav

  • It is a national tribal festival and a joint initiative of the Union Ministry of Tribal Affairs and the Tribal Cooperative Marketing Development Federation of India (TRIFED).

  • It was started in the year 2017.

  • The main objective of this festival is to acquaint people with the rich and diverse crafts and culture of tribal communities at one place.

Tribal Cooperative Marketing Development Federation of India (TRIFED)

  • It came into existence in 1987. 

  • TRIFED is a national-level organisation functioning under the administrative control of the Union Ministry of Tribal Affairs.

  • Its Head Office is located in New Delhi and has a network of 13 Regional Offices.

  • It aims at socio-economic development of tribal people in the country through marketing development of tribal products.

2. New Zealand declares national emergency after Cyclone Gabrielle lashes North Island

New Zealand government The New Zealand government has declared a national emergency after Cyclone Gabrielle hit the North Island.

An overview of the news

  • Cyclone Gabrielle causes widespread flooding, landslides and huge ocean swells across the North Island.

  • This is an unprecedented weather event that is having widespread impacts across much of the North Island.

  • Gabriel appeared over some small islands about 100 km north-east of Auckland, but is now moving south-west.

National State of Emergency in New Zealand

  • A national state of emergency has been declared in New Zealand on two previous occasions – the first in 2011 after a magnitude 6.3 earthquake in Christchurch and the second in the early days of the COVID-19 pandemic.

3. Saudi Arabia to send its 1st female astronaut to space this year

Saudi Arabia's first female astronautSaudi Arabia's first female astronaut is set to go into space this year, in what is seen as a move to reform Saudi Arabia's ultra-conservative image.

An overview of the news

  • Saudi female astronaut Rayna Barnawi will join Saudi Ali Al-Qarni on a 10-day mission to the International Space Station (ISS) this year.

  • Barnawi and al-Karni will fly to the ISS aboard a SpaceX Dragon spacecraft as part of a mission by American privately funded space infrastructure developer private space company Axiom Space .

  • The Ax-2 will be launched by a SpaceX Falcon 9 rocket from Launch Complex 39A at NASA's Kennedy Space Center in Florida, America.

  • Another fellow Emirati, Sultan Al-Neyadi will also visit the space station at the end of February 2023.

  • Axiom Space launched its first private astronaut mission to the ISS in April 2022, with four private astronauts spending 17 days in space orbit.

  • In 2019, Saudi Arabia's neighbouring United Arab Emirates became the first Arab country to send a citizen into space. Astronaut Hazza al-Mansoori spent eight days on the ISS.

  • In 1985, Saudi royal prince Sultan bin Salman bin Abdulaziz participated in a US-organised space mission, becoming the first Arab Muslim to travel in space.

4. 'Khanan Prahari' Mobile app to Curb Illegal Mining launched

Khanan Prahari

The government on 13 February launched a mobile app namely ‘Khanan Prahari’ and a web app Coal Mine Surveillance and Management System (CMSMS).

An overview of the news

  • It has been launched to report unauthorised coal mining activities so that monitoring and appropriate action can be taken by the concerned law and order enforcing authority.

CMSMS Application

  • CMSMS has been developed to take transparent action to curb illegal mining and use of space technology as an e-governance initiative of Government of India.

Objective of CMSMS Application

  • To ascertain the participation of citizens against illegal mining by receipt of complaints of citizens through Mobile App Khanan Prahari

  • Monitoring and taking action on any illegal coal mining activity being carried out within the leasehold limits.

''Khanan Prahari' Mobile App

  • It is a mobile app of the Ministry of Coal to report illegal coal mining.

  • It is a tool for geo-tagged photographs of any illegal coal mining incident as well as information to any citizen from the location of the incident.'

5. Former England captain Eoin Morgan retires from all forms of cricket

 England captain Eoin Morgan

Former England captain Eoin Morgan announced his retirement from all forms of cricket on 13 February.

An overview of the news

  • Morgan had said goodbye to international cricket on 28 June 2022. He announced his retirement from all three formats of cricket.

  • Eoin Morgan captained the ODI World Cup played in England in the year 2019 and won his team the title. He also became the first captain to win the ODI World Cup for England.

  • Morgan has scored 2458 runs playing a total of 115 T20 matches. While playing 248 ODIs, he scored 7701 runs.

  • Morgan captained England in 126 ODIs and 72 T20Is, registering 118 wins as captain in both formats.

  • Apart from this, he scored 700 runs in 16 Test matches.

  • Born in Dublin, Morgan made his ODI debut for England in 2009 at the age of 16 against Ireland.

6. Govt to borrow ₹13,879 crore to strengthen health infra from international agencies

Minister of State for Health, Dr Bharti Pawar in a written reply in the Lok Sabha said that the Government of India has signed loan agreements worth Rs 13,879 crore from international agencies to strengthen health infrastructure.

An overview of the news

  • With whom the loan agreement has been signed are-

1. Asian Development Bank (ADB) ($300 million or Rs 2,474 crore).

2. Japan International Cooperation Agency (JICA) (50 billion Japanese yen or Rs 3,162 crore)

3. World Bank ($1 billion or Rs 8,243 crore)

  • This loan has been taken to strengthen the Pradhan Mantri Ayushman Bharat Infrastructure Mission (PMABHIM) which is the largest health mission in India.

  •  PMABHIM was launched to fill the gaps in the field of health infrastructure, especially critical and primary care facilities.

Pradhan Mantri Ayushman Bharat Infrastructure Mission 

  • It is one of the biggest health schemes to strengthen the health care infrastructure in India.

  • The mission was announced in the Budget 2021-22 with an outlay of Rs 64,180 crore.

  • It was launched in October 2021 with an aim to provide comprehensive health services across the country.

  • It aims to fill gaps in public healthcare infrastructure, especially in critical care facilities and primary care in urban and rural areas.

7. Moldov's PM Natalia Gavrilita resigns

Moldovan Prime Minister Natalia Gavrilita announced her resignation on 10 February.

An overview of the news

  • She resigned, citing lack of support in the former Soviet republic. She was in power only for 18 months.

  • Moldova's President Maia Sandu has accepted Gavrilita's resignation and said she will speak to parliamentary groups about a possible replacement.

  • Ms. Gavrilita's party won a majority in the elections held in August 2021.

  • The next prime minister of Moldova could be Dorin Risen, a European security adviser who is a supporter of Sandu.

  • Rieken is expected to be approved as the country's prime minister without interference.

  • Moldova, a former Soviet republic with a population of 2.5 million people, is already facing a host of issues such as rising inflation, a massive influx of refugees from Ukraine and a severe energy crisis in the wake of the Russia-Ukraine war.

  • Moscow significantly reduced its electricity supply to Moldova.

  • Last year alone, the country saw protests against a dramatic increase in prices, particularly for Russian gas.

About Moldova

  • Moldova is located between Ukraine and Romania.

  • Capital: Chișinău

  • President: Maia Sandu

  • Official Language : Romanian

  • Currency : Moldovan leu

8. ADB approves $130 million loan to promote horticulture in Himachal

The Asian Development Bank (ADB) has approved a $130 million (over Rs 1,072 crore) loan to enhance agricultural productivity and farmers' income in Himachal Pradesh and promote horticulture agribusiness.

An overview of the news:

  • ADB aims to benefit Himachal Pradesh, where more than half of its land area is mountainous and 90 percent of its population lives in rural areas dependent on agriculture.

  • Through this, improving subtropical horticulture in the state will create a lot of economic opportunities for the farming families.

  • Supporting horticulture value chains will also enhance the contribution of this sub-sector to the development and food security of the country.

Asian Development Bank (ADB):

  • It is a regional multilateral financial institution focused on countries in the Asia and Pacific region.

  • It currently has 68 members – of which 49 are from the Asia and Pacific region and 19 from outside.

  • ADB President: Masatsugu Asakawa

  • Headquarters: Mandaluyong City, Manila, Philippines

9. SPIC MACAY and Ministry of Culture collaborates for 'Music in the Park' series under “Shruti Amrut”

Shruti AmrutSPIC MACAY organizes its very popular 'Music in the Park' series this year under the name “Shruti Amrut” in collaboration with the Ministry of Culture and the New Delhi Municipal Council. 

An overview of the news

  • In this series, the first event of 2023 was held on 15 January in Nehru Park, Chanakyapuri, New Delhi.

  • The concert began with a sarod performance by Aman Ali Bangash, the 7th generation musician of the Senia Bangash Gharana. Accompanied by Anubrata Chatterjee (tabla) and Abhishek Mishra (tabla).

  • This was followed by a Hindustani recital by Padma Bhushan Begum Parveen Sultana of Patiala Gharana, accompanied by Akram Khan (Tabla), Srinivas Acharya (Harmonium) and Shadab Sultana (Vocals).

About SPIC MACAY

  • SPIC MACAY (Society for Promotion of Indian Classical Music and Culture among Youth) is a non-political, nationwide, voluntary organization.

  • It was founded in 1977 by Dr. Kiran Seth, Professor-Emeritus at IIT-Delhi, who was awarded the 'Padma Shri' in 2009 for his contribution to the arts.

  • It enriches the quality of formal education by raising awareness about various aspects of Indian heritage and inspiring young minds to imbibe the values inherent in it.

  • In 2011, SPIC MACAY was awarded the Rajiv Gandhi Sadbhavana Award for its contribution to youth development.

10. PM Modi flags off Secunderabad-Visakhapatnam Vande Bharat Express train

Visakhapatnam Vande Bharat Express trainPrime Minister Narendra Modi, on the occasion of Pongal on 15 January, virtually flagged off the Vande Bharata Express train connecting Secunderabad with Vishakhapatnam.

An overview of the news

  • This is the 8th Vande Bharata Express which will cover a distance of about eight hours between Secunderabad in Telangana and Visakhapatnam in Andhra Pradesh.

  • The intermediate stops envisaged for the train include Warangal, Khammam, Vijayawada and Rajahmundry.

  • This will lead to ease of living, boost tourism and benefit the economy.

  • In the last few years, seven Vande Bharat trains have covered a distance of 23 lakh kms, carrying 40 lakh passengers to their destinations.

  • The state-of-the-art Vande Bharat Express can accelerate to 100 kmph in just 52 seconds.

Name of all 8 Vande Bharat Express train

  1. Varanasi-New Delhi, 

  2. Katra-New Delhi, 

  3. Mumbai Central-Gandhinagar, 

  4. Amb Andaura - New Delhi

  5. Chennai - Mysuru

  6. Nagpur - Bilaspur (Chhattisgarh)

  7. Howraha-New Jalpaiguri

  8. Secunderabad-Visakhapatnam 

About Vande Bharat Express Train

  • The first Vande Bharat Express was launched by Prime Minister Narendra Modi on 15 February 2019.

  • These trains have a self-propelled engine which can save diesel and reduce electricity usage by up to 30%.

  • The first Vande Bharat Express was manufactured by Integral Coach Factory (ICF), Chennai.

  • It was manufactured under the ‘Make in India’ programme, at a cost of about Rs 100 crore.

  • These trains can achieve a maximum speed of 160 kmph. 

  • In the Union Budget for 2022-2023 the government has proposed the development and manufacture of 400 new Vande Bharat trains in the next three years.
